About Brejo de Areia
Brejo de Areia is a small city in Brazil (Maranhão) with a population of 9,218. The city sits at an elevation of 512 feet (156 meters) above sea level. The average annual temperature is 80°F (27°C). Temperatures range from 79°F in January to 79°F in July. Annual precipitation averages 57.3 inches. The timezone is America/Fortaleza.

Monthly Weather
| Month | Avg Temperature | Precipitation | Summary |
|---|---|---|---|
| January | 79°F (26°C) | 6.9 in | |
| February | 79°F (26°C) | 10.2 in | |
| March | 79°F (26°C) | 12.2 in | Coldest, Wettest |
| April | 79°F (26°C) | 10.2 in | |
| May | 79°F (26°C) | 5.2 in | |
| June | 79°F (26°C) | 1.0 in | |
| July | 79°F (26°C) | 0.8 in | |
| August | 80°F (27°C) | 0.3 in | Driest |
| September | 81°F (27°C) | 0.6 in | |
| October | 82°F (28°C) | 0.9 in | Warmest |
| November | 82°F (28°C) | 3.3 in | |
| December | 81°F (27°C) | 5.8 in |
Brejo de Areia has a seasonal temperature swing of 3°F / from 79°F in March to 82°F in October. Total annual precipitation is 57.3 inches, with March being the wettest month (12.2") and August the driest (0.3").
